Transaction 6349033bc423bc26d966df674132d4b84c33bd7dfe9daec5286155cdaedc4040

2 Input
2 Outputs
  • 6349033bc423bc26d966df674132d4b84c33bd7dfe9daec5286155cdaedc4040:0
  • value  500000000
    address  126TvYfWeTjV2LVYYtzVVxveJsQdffXzdR
  • 6349033bc423bc26d966df674132d4b84c33bd7dfe9daec5286155cdaedc4040:1
  • value  314863700
    address  1FEcTQcZDk1Sjq3UmkSesZMU9PjYCbLW8w